50) Sensing a presence in this Master Bedroom room, the renovators kept this room its original size and number while tucking a bathroom into a closet. Some feel a ghost watches as you sleep in the double-King bed topped by a quilt reminiscent of the Abington design shown in the pictures on the walls. Those who have rested her over night report strange sounds and odd drafts of chilling air even when the wind does not blow outside. The grand windows (barred) overlook the West-Yard and the long dead garden found there.

62) Artwork in this room provides an overview of the various types of painting done by Plergothian artists - dot painting, line painting, bark painting. The king bed with blue quilt can be split into twin beds. The room has a warmth to it, a cozy nature that is welcomed by the morning sun's rising light. The room has a full bath and a barred door leading to the balcony where the front and west yards can be admired. This was once a wonderful view.
